The serenity and the joy of Zen Buddhist monks and nuns living life in the present moment are captured in this coffee table book by Paul Davis. A documentary photographer whose training began in the 1960s with the Marines in Vietnam, Davis has himself been a student of Zen master Thich Nhat Hanh since 1990. Here he gathers 120 color and black and white photos—many filling the page—of monastic Buddhists in Vietnam, Thailand, France, and the United States. Davis portrays them variously engaged in communal work, spiritual gathering, and moments of life that offer unexpected pleasures, while quotes from Hanh provide insight and encourage further reflection.
